What day falls on the World Cup break?

To give the Qatar World Cup a chance to seize the initiative, the Championship will, for the first time, take a break in the middle of the season.

The Championship will have a break on the weekend of November 12–13. Since the most prestigious international competition in the world is planned to run from November 21–December 18.

The English second-tier league commences play on December 10 in contrast to the Premier League, which does so on Boxing Day.

Given that the 2022 World Cup championship game is slated to take place on December 18. Such a move by the league’s power brokers may seem a little strange.

The timetable for League One and League Two shouldn’t alter at any point during the competition.

However. Certain games can be postponed due to player participation in the World Cup.

When does the Sky Bet EFL season 2022–2023 end?

The initial schedule called for the completion of all three divisions on May 6, 2023.

The semi-final dates for the playoffs have not yet been released however, the final dates for the playoffs have already been confirmed.

The League Two championship game will be played on May 27. The League One showdown will be played on May 28, and the Championship championship game will be played on May 29.

The transfer window opens when ?

In difficult circumstances, do desperate things. The league has let Championship teams to register new players from June 10. So they may be ready for an early season start.

Since there have been no changes to the deadline, the transfer window will stay open as normal until September 1.

When do the cup tournament games take place?

The weekend of January 8/9 will see the start of the FA Cup third round, just like it did last year. But in contrast to 2021–2022, the 2022–2023 championship will happen on June 3, three weeks later.

The EFL Cup begins in the second week of August, Gameweek 2 follows a week later, and Gameweek 3 takes place the week of November 9.

At Wembley Stadium, the EFL Cup championship game is set on February 26.
